A member asked:

Diagnosed with tmj. i have a mouthguardfrom dentist but still pain. saw a video of myself asleep. i was snoring and my tongue was moving in/out.

Snoring/sleep apnea: You might have the wrong type of night guard. There are some that are for TMD and some for snoring and sleep apnea. From your actions, it sounds as if you might need a snore guard or pillar Palatal procedure. I would see an oral surgeon or even possibly and ENT and get a sleep study to see if you have sleep apnea. This will determine what kind of treatment you should receive.

Sleep study: You might have sleep apnea. There are orofacial-TMJ dental specialists who also treat sleep apnea. Get a referral. These orofacial-TMJ docs will work with a medical sleep doc to solve your problem. You may need appliance therapy for your TMJ and sleep apnea.
